What is difference between PX and percentage in CSS?

What is the difference between PX, EM and Percent? Pixel is a static measurement, while percent and EM are relative measurements. Percent depends on its parent font size. EM is relative to the current font size of the element (2em means 2 times the size of the current font).

Should I use px or percent?

Percentage widths are very useful when it comes to sizing elements relative to something else (browser size for instance). You can have your page dynamically change to fit different circumstances. Pixels on the other hand are useful when you need precision sizes that won’t change on you.

Should you use percentages in CSS?

To sum it up: only use percentages when every user is going to get the same result because of a parent element having a fixed (pixel) width. Otherwise there will be inconsistencies in your design, making it so that you can’t use any flashy images and the website may look ugly to users with giant / tiny monitors.

How do you convert px to percent?

The formula to convert Pixel to Percent is 1 Pixel = 6.25 Percent. Pixel is 6.25 times Bigger than Percent. Enter the value of Pixel and hit Convert to get value in Percent.

THIS IS INTERESTING:  Best answer: What does plus sign mean in CSS?

Is it bad to use px in CSS?

Ultimately, everything depends on who your users are, what you need to support, and what you want your site to look like, but there is nothing inherently wrong with using pixels in CSS.

Is it bad to use px?

Why responsive and accessible websites don’t really need ’em. If you design or develop websites, do not use px units. Absolute units ( px , in , mm , cm , pt , and pc ) are as bad for accessibility and responsive design as using tables for layout. … Modern browsers can render spaces measured in hundredths of a pixel.

Should I use PT or px CSS?

Use em or px for font sizes

In CSS there is no reason to use pt , use whichever unit you prefer. But there is a good reason to use neither pt nor any other absolute unit and only use em and px .

What can I use instead of percentage in CSS?

Generally, you should use ems to specify font typography and percentages to specify element sizes, if you are wanting responsive design. This is really a preference. Some will tell you to set body{font-size: 62.5%;} (which is 10px if the browser’s default is 16px) and then use em s from then on.

How do CSS percentages work?

The <percentage> CSS data type represents a percentage value. It is often used to define a size as relative to an element’s parent object. Numerous properties can use percentages, such as width , height , margin , padding , and font-size . Note: Only calculated values can be inherited.

THIS IS INTERESTING:  How do I change placeholder size in CSS?

How do you transform CSS?

The transform property applies a 2D or 3D transformation to an element. This property allows you to rotate, scale, move, skew, etc., elements. To better understand the transform property, view a demo.

How many pixels is 3 cm?

Centimeter to Pixel (X) Conversion Table

Centimeter [cm] Pixel (X)
1 cm 37.7952755906 pixel (X)
2 cm 75.5905511811 pixel (X)
3 cm 113.3858267717 pixel (X)
5 cm 188.9763779528 pixel (X)

How many pixels is 100 Width?

I suppose you would just divide the resolution size by 100. So there is 7.68 pizels per a percent of 1024/768 screen res. so it would be 1024 / 100 = 10.24 pixels per percent in THAT direction.

What Is rem and em in CSS?

To recap, the em unit means “my parent element’s font-size” in the case of typography. … So each successive level of nesting gets progressively larger, as each has its font size set to 1.3em — 1.3 times its parent’s font size. To recap, the rem unit means “The root element’s font-size”. (rem stands for “root em”.)

How do you handle zoom in CSS?

How to adjust CSS for specific zoom level?

  1. percentage: Scaling by percentage.
  2. number: Scaling using percentage, e.g 1 = 100% and 1.5 = 150%
  3. normal: zoom: 1.

Should you always use rem?

Use em units for sizing that should scale depending on the font size of an element other than the root. Use rem units for sizing that doesn’t need em units, and that should scale depending on browser font size settings. Use rem units unless you’re sure you need em units, including on font sizes.

THIS IS INTERESTING:  How do I give an image a radius in CSS?
Website creation and design